Government Approves Pilot Program for Free Comprehensive Healthcare and Education for Schoolchildren in Armenia’s Regions

The government has approved a pilot program for comprehensive healthcare in Armenia, providing free education and healthcare to schoolchildren in 9 regions. The program aims to promote well-being and protect their health. Expansion to other regions is planned through competitive funding, with two age groups targeted for inclusion. Parent training sessions will be held three times a week during the academic year.

Ameriabank Pioneers Regional Development with Special Program for Businesses and Individuals

Ameriabank launches a special program to boost Armenia’s economic growth in the regions. Businesses and individuals in the Shirak region will enjoy various benefits, including free bank accounts, Visa cards, and cash withdrawals with no commission.
